Qu'est-ce que le/la/l'Fillet Sole ?

A delicate, lean white fish fillet known for its mild flavor and fine, flaky texture, popular in gourmet cooking.

Le secret du chef

Always pat sole fillets thoroughly dry with paper towels before cooking to achieve a perfect sear and prevent steaming.

Comment choisir et conserver le/la/l'Fillet Sole

Choose fillets that are firm, moist, and translucent with no strong fishy odor; avoid discolored or dry edges.
